Linda Mayne Eckman, 51, of Montville, formerly of Bremen, passed away peacefully at home on May 25, with her beloved dog Emily and cat Joey by her side after a prolonged illness. Linda’s determination, positive outlook and wit helped her through her long battle.
An Ann Arbor, Mich. native, she was born on Jan. 11, 1966, graduated from Pioneer High School in 1984, and went on to work in the beauty industry, then pursued a career working with children. In 2004 she married her husband Andrew Eckman and moved to Maine in 2008. There she loved to go to local festivals, visit the many lighthouses and travel to see all that Maine has to offer.
Linda is survived by her husband, Andrew W. Eckman of Montville; mother, Jean Mayne of Ann Arbor, Mich.; brother, Mark and family of Whitmore Lake, Mich.; step-son, Jonathan Eckman of Meriden, Conn.; niece, Lisa and family of Ypsilanti, Mich.; as well as many aunts, uncles and cousins.
Linda will be laid to rest at Washtenong Memorial Park in Ann Arbor, Mich. at a later date.
